What is Naltrexone and How Does It Work?
Naltrexone is an opioid antagonist. This means it binds to opioid receptors in the brain, blocking other opioids from attaching to these receptors. By doing so, it prevents the pleasurable effects of opioids like heroin, fentanyl, or prescription painkillers. This mechanism is vital for preventing relapse in individuals with opioid use disorder. For alcohol dependence, naltrexone's action is thought to involve modulating the endogenous opioid system, which plays a role in the rewarding effects of alcohol, thereby reducing cravings and the desire to drink.
Naltrexone is available in two main forms:
- Oral Naltrexone (Revia, Depade): Taken daily as a pill.
- Extended-Release Injectable Naltrexone (Vivitrol): Administered once a month by injection.
Regardless of the form, the fundamental principle of its action and potential for interactions remains similar, though the sustained release of Vivitrol means that its effects, including interactions, are present over a longer period.
Understanding Drug Interactions
Drug interactions occur when two or more drugs, or a drug and a food, beverage, or supplement, react with each other. This interaction can alter the way one or both drugs work, leading to unexpected side effects, decreased effectiveness, or increased potency. Interactions can be classified into two main types:
- Pharmacodynamic Interactions: These occur when drugs affect the body in similar or opposing ways, leading to an additive or antagonistic effect at the receptor level or physiological system.
- Pharmacokinetic Interactions: These involve how the body handles the drugs – their absorption, distribution, metabolism (breakdown), and excretion. If one drug affects these processes for another drug, it can change the concentration of the latter in the body.
For naltrexone, both types of interactions are important, particularly its pharmacodynamic interaction with opioids.
Key Naltrexone Interactions: What to Watch Out For
1. Opioids (The Most Critical Interaction)
This is by far the most significant and potentially dangerous interaction with naltrexone. Because naltrexone is an opioid antagonist, it will block the effects of any opioid. This means:
- Precipitated Opioid Withdrawal: If naltrexone is taken while opioids are still in a person's system, it can rapidly displace the opioids from the receptors, leading to an abrupt and severe onset of opioid withdrawal symptoms. This is known as precipitated withdrawal and can be intensely uncomfortable and, in rare cases, medically serious.
- Reduced Efficacy of Opioid Painkillers: If a person on naltrexone requires pain management, standard opioid pain medications will be ineffective. Higher doses would be needed to overcome naltrexone's blocking effect, which carries a significant risk of overdose once naltrexone wears off.
Symptoms of Precipitated Opioid Withdrawal:
These symptoms can be severe and rapid in onset, including:
- Intense muscle aches and bone pain
- Diarrhea and vomiting
- Abdominal cramps
- Rapid heart rate (tachycardia)
- High blood pressure
- Fever and chills
- Profuse sweating
- Runny nose and watery eyes
- Dilated pupils
- Goosebumps
- Anxiety, agitation, and restlessness
- Insomnia
Prevention and Management:
- Opioid-Free Period: It is crucial to be completely opioid-free for a specific period before starting naltrexone. This period is typically 7-10 days for short-acting opioids and potentially longer (10-14 days or more) for long-acting opioids or buprenorphine/naloxone. A healthcare provider will determine the exact opioid-free interval based on the type and amount of opioids used.
- Urine Drug Screen: A urine drug screen is often performed before initiating naltrexone to confirm the absence of opioids.
- Naloxone Challenge Test: In some cases, a naloxone challenge test (administering a small dose of another opioid antagonist) may be performed to ensure no opioids are present and to assess for withdrawal symptoms.
- Non-Opioid Pain Management: If pain relief is needed while on naltrexone, non-opioid alternatives (e.g., NSAIDs, acetaminophen, regional nerve blocks) should be explored.
- Medical Alert: Patients should carry a medical alert card or wear a bracelet indicating they are taking naltrexone, especially if they need emergency medical care where opioids might be administered.
2. Alcohol
Naltrexone is used to treat alcohol dependence, so it does not interact negatively with alcohol in the sense of causing adverse effects when consumed together. Instead, it works to reduce the pleasurable effects of alcohol and cravings. However, it's important to understand:
- Naltrexone does not eliminate the intoxicating effects of alcohol. A person can still become intoxicated and experience impaired judgment and coordination while on naltrexone if they drink.
- Liver Effects: Both alcohol and naltrexone are metabolized by the liver. Excessive alcohol consumption, especially chronic heavy drinking, can damage the liver. Naltrexone itself, particularly at higher doses, has been associated with reversible liver injury. Combining naltrexone with heavy alcohol use could theoretically increase the burden on the liver, although this is more of a concern for individuals with pre-existing liver conditions.
Prevention and Management:
- Liver Function Monitoring: Regular monitoring of liver function tests (LFTs) is recommended, especially for individuals with pre-existing liver disease or those who continue to drink heavily.
- Adherence to Treatment Plan: Naltrexone is most effective when used as part of a comprehensive treatment plan that may include counseling and support groups.
3. Thioridazine
Thioridazine is an antipsychotic medication. Concomitant use with naltrexone is generally discouraged. While the exact mechanism is not fully understood, there have been reports of increased drowsiness, confusion, and other central nervous system depressant effects when thioridazine is taken with naltrexone. This interaction is considered significant and warrants caution.
Symptoms of Interaction:
- Increased sedation
- Dizziness
- Confusion
- Impaired coordination
Prevention and Management:
- Avoid Concurrent Use: Healthcare providers should be aware of all medications, including thioridazine, before prescribing naltrexone.
- Alternative Medications: If an antipsychotic is needed, an alternative to thioridazine should be considered.
- Close Monitoring: If co-administration is unavoidable, very close monitoring for CNS depression is necessary, and dose adjustments may be required.
4. Disulfiram
Disulfiram (Antabuse) is another medication used to treat alcohol dependence. It works by causing an unpleasant reaction (flushing, nausea, vomiting, headache) when alcohol is consumed. Both disulfiram and naltrexone can cause liver enzyme elevations and, in rare cases, liver injury.
Symptoms of Interaction:
- Increased risk of liver toxicity (symptoms include fatigue, dark urine, yellowing of skin/eyes, abdominal pain)
Prevention and Management:
- Avoid Concurrent Use: Generally, using both medications simultaneously is not recommended due to the increased risk of liver toxicity.
- Liver Function Monitoring: If co-administration is considered absolutely necessary, extremely close monitoring of liver function tests is essential.
- Patient Education: Patients must be educated about the symptoms of liver injury and instructed to seek immediate medical attention if they experience them.
5. Other Medications Affecting the Liver
Naltrexone is primarily metabolized by the liver. Therefore, other medications that are also metabolized by the liver or that can cause liver toxicity may potentially interact with naltrexone, increasing the risk of liver enzyme elevations or liver damage.
Examples include (but are not limited to):
- Acetaminophen (Tylenol): High doses or chronic use can be hepatotoxic.
- Certain Antifungals: e.g., ketoconazole, fluconazole.
- Statins: e.g., atorvastatin, simvastatin.
- Certain Antibiotics: e.g., isoniazid, rifampin.
Symptoms of Interaction:
- Symptoms of liver dysfunction as mentioned above (fatigue, dark urine, jaundice, abdominal pain).
Prevention and Management:
- Comprehensive Medication Review: Always inform your doctor about all medications, including over-the-counter drugs and herbal supplements.
- Liver Function Monitoring: Regular monitoring of LFTs may be warranted, especially if multiple hepatotoxic drugs are being used.
- Dose Adjustments: Dosage adjustments of either naltrexone or the interacting drug may be necessary.
6. Over-the-Counter Medications and Herbal Supplements
While specific severe interactions are less common, it's always wise to exercise caution. Some herbal supplements or OTC medications might affect liver function or have mild CNS depressant effects that could theoretically interact with naltrexone, though usually not significantly. The most important consideration here is ensuring no hidden opioids are present (e.g., in some cough syrups).
Prevention and Management:
- Disclose All Products: Inform your healthcare provider about all OTC medications, vitamins, and herbal supplements you are taking.
- Read Labels Carefully: Always check ingredients for any opioid derivatives.
Disease Interactions: Naltrexone and Pre-Existing Health Conditions
Certain medical conditions can alter how your body processes naltrexone or increase your risk of adverse effects.
1. Liver Disease
Since naltrexone is metabolized by the liver, individuals with significant liver impairment are at higher risk of naltrexone accumulation and liver toxicity. Naltrexone is contraindicated in patients with acute hepatitis or liver failure.
Symptoms:
- Worsening of pre-existing liver disease symptoms
- New onset of liver dysfunction symptoms (fatigue, dark urine, jaundice)
Prevention and Management:
- Careful Assessment: A thorough evaluation of liver function is essential before starting naltrexone.
- Contraindication: Naltrexone should not be used in patients with acute hepatitis or liver failure.
- Dose Adjustment/Monitoring: For those with mild-to-moderate liver impairment, dose adjustments or closer monitoring of LFTs may be necessary.
2. Kidney Disease
Naltrexone and its metabolites are primarily excreted by the kidneys. While significant kidney impairment is not an absolute contraindication, caution is advised. Reduced kidney function can lead to higher levels of naltrexone in the body.
Symptoms:
- Increased risk of naltrexone side effects due to higher drug levels.
Prevention and Management:
- Renal Function Assessment: Kidney function should be assessed before starting naltrexone.
- Dose Adjustment: Dose adjustments may be considered in patients with severe renal impairment.
3. Acute Opioid Withdrawal
As discussed, naltrexone is contraindicated in individuals who are currently experiencing acute opioid withdrawal due to the risk of precipitating severe withdrawal.
Prevention and Management:
- Opioid-Free Period: Ensuring an adequate opioid-free period is paramount.
- Clinical Assessment: A thorough clinical assessment for signs of withdrawal is necessary before administration.
Symptoms of a Naltrexone Interaction
The symptoms of a naltrexone interaction can vary widely depending on the interacting substance. The most dramatic symptoms are those of precipitated opioid withdrawal, as detailed above. Other potential symptoms include:
- Increased Central Nervous System (CNS) Depression: Excessive drowsiness, dizziness, confusion, impaired coordination (especially with thioridazine or other CNS depressants).
- Signs of Liver Dysfunction: Persistent fatigue, dark urine, yellowing of the skin or eyes (jaundice), light-colored stools, unexplained nausea, vomiting, or abdominal pain in the upper right quadrant.
- Reduced Efficacy of Other Medications: For example, if you are on naltrexone and take an opioid painkiller, you will likely not experience pain relief.
- Allergic Reactions: Though not an interaction per se, always be aware of signs of an allergic reaction to naltrexone itself (rash, itching, swelling, severe dizziness, trouble breathing).
Causes of Naltrexone Interactions
Interactions arise from various mechanisms:
- Receptor Blockade: Naltrexone's primary mechanism is blocking opioid receptors, leading to its critical interaction with opioids. This is a pharmacodynamic interaction.
- Metabolic Competition/Inhibition: If other drugs use the same liver enzymes for metabolism as naltrexone, they can compete, potentially altering the levels of one or both drugs in the body. This is a pharmacokinetic interaction.
- Additive Side Effects: When two drugs have similar side effects (e.g., liver toxicity or CNS depression), taking them together can amplify those effects.
- Disease State Alterations: Pre-existing conditions like liver or kidney disease affect the body's ability to process and eliminate naltrexone, leading to altered drug levels and increased risk of adverse effects.
Diagnosis of Naltrexone Interactions
Diagnosing a naltrexone interaction primarily relies on a thorough clinical assessment and a detailed medication history. Key diagnostic steps include:
- Comprehensive Medication Review: The healthcare provider will review all medications, including prescription, over-the-counter, herbal remedies, and illicit substances, the patient is currently taking or has recently taken.
- Symptom Assessment: Careful evaluation of the patient's symptoms, their onset, and their relationship to medication administration.
- Physical Examination: To look for signs such as jaundice (for liver issues), altered mental status (for CNS depression), or specific signs of withdrawal.
- Laboratory Tests:
- Urine Drug Screens: Essential for confirming the presence or absence of opioids before naltrexone initiation.
- Liver Function Tests (LFTs): To monitor for liver injury, especially at baseline and periodically during treatment, or if symptoms suggest liver involvement.
- Kidney Function Tests: To assess renal clearance, especially in patients with suspected kidney impairment.
- Naloxone Challenge Test: As mentioned, this can be used to confirm opioid absence.
Treatment Options for Naltrexone Interactions
Treatment for naltrexone interactions is largely supportive and depends on the specific interaction:
- For Precipitated Opioid Withdrawal: This is an emergency. Treatment focuses on managing symptoms, which may include anti-nausea medications, anti-diarrheals, clonidine (for autonomic symptoms), and comfort measures. Hospitalization may be required for severe cases.
- For Liver Toxicity: Discontinuation of naltrexone and/or the interacting hepatotoxic drug. Supportive care for liver function.
- For Increased CNS Depression: Discontinuation of the interacting drug or naltrexone, and supportive care.
- For Ineffective Opioid Pain Management: Relying on non-opioid pain relief strategies. If opioids are absolutely necessary in an emergency, very high doses may be required, which carries a risk once naltrexone wears off. This should only be done under strict medical supervision in an acute care setting.

FAQs About Naltrexone Interactions
Q1: Can I take naltrexone if I'm still using opioids?
A: No, absolutely not. Taking naltrexone while opioids are still in your system will cause immediate and severe precipitated opioid withdrawal. You must be completely opioid-free for a period determined by your doctor (typically 7-10 days for short-acting opioids, longer for others) before starting naltrexone.
Q2: Does naltrexone interact with alcohol?
A: Naltrexone is used to treat alcohol dependence, so it doesn't cause a direct negative interaction like disulfiram (Antabuse) does. It works by reducing cravings and the pleasurable effects of alcohol. However, it does not prevent intoxication, and both naltrexone and heavy alcohol consumption can strain the liver, so liver function should be monitored.
Q3: What should I do if I need pain medication while on naltrexone?
A: You should inform your healthcare provider that you are taking naltrexone. Opioid pain medications will be ineffective. Your doctor will explore non-opioid pain relief options, such as NSAIDs, acetaminophen, local anesthetics, or other non-narcotic pain management strategies.
Q4: Are there any foods I should avoid while taking naltrexone?
A: Generally, naltrexone does not have significant food interactions. You can take it with or without food. However, maintaining a healthy diet and avoiding excessive alcohol is always recommended, especially given naltrexone's liver metabolism.
Q5: Can naltrexone cause liver damage?
A: While rare at recommended doses, naltrexone can cause liver enzyme elevations and, in very rare cases, more serious liver injury. The risk is higher in individuals with pre-existing liver disease. Your doctor will likely monitor your liver function, especially at the start of treatment and periodically thereafter.
Q6: What if I forget to tell my doctor about a medication I'm taking?
A: It's crucial to inform your doctor about all medications as soon as you remember. Even if you've already started naltrexone, your doctor needs this information to assess potential risks and adjust your treatment plan if necessary. Do not stop any medication without consulting your doctor first.
